Output 21b1ec130320a60e3c2d64c6c018bb86c87bf4da435a93716321e13a68a27d8a:0

value
3085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d67b9d6bc04f25cfb6c9e0012b81c9c1a9eb9b9 OP_EQUAL
address
3D86eXW8V1Q7hGjjKW9QAD9wiXUEBgnsGb
transaction
21b1ec130320a60e3c2d64c6c018bb86c87bf4da435a93716321e13a68a27d8a
spent
true